The Challenge of Traditional Methods
Historically, managing construction photos has been a labor-intensive process, often involving manual tasks such as capturing, sorting, and compiling photos into detailed ledgers. On average, a project supervisor may take between 50 to 100 photos in a single day, resulting in thousands of images that must be sorted into folders according to craftsmanship, project, and date. These tasks consume anywhere between 20 to 40 hours per month per supervisor, pushing them to work late nights or weekends to keep up, especially in a labor market that is increasingly short-staffed. Recognizing this obstacle, NITACO has created the 'Photo Ledger AI' to alleviate the workload and streamline the process.
Overview of Photo Ledger AI
The 'Photo Ledger AI' simplifies the photo management journey, allowing users to upload their images directly from a smartphone or computer. The AI instantly detects the blackboard information in each photo, extracting critical data such as project names, work types, photos’ locations, dates, and names of the workers involved. With an impressive reading accuracy of over 97%, even under challenging conditions like rain or backlight, the AI effectively classifies the photos by type and work category. It also highlights any unrecorded work in a matrix layout, providing users with a clear view of any missing elements in their documentation.
Users can select their preferred layout and with just one click, generate a photo ledger that adheres to government standards in Excel or PDF formats. Additionally, innovative features such as photo sharing links make it easy to share images with subcontractors, ensuring all related photos are managed in one cohesive platform.
